Transaction b18524210e6453c88cbc8786ea496ff5357641502257934e3e913f0a3f486542
1 Input
1 Output
-
b18524210e6453c88cbc8786ea496ff5357641502257934e3e913f0a3f486542:0
- value
- 67000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1df6f5876338f8485e40e07683b37375aa6af114 OP_EQUAL
- address
- 34RTN8FBCpQH35Q1LuK2yb3m4GyQwbtHYb